On Halloween day, 43,000 sets of "Ugly Teeth" party favors were recalled due to dangerous lead contamination. This piles on top of recalls of candy collection buckets, Frankenstein drinking goblets, and more lead-tainted toys. Now that's really a Halloween scare!...continued
